我有下表
A B C
D 1 2 3
E 4 5 6
F 6 7 8
fit_transform()之后,转换回数据框,我得到了下表
0 1 2
0 v1 v2 v3
1 v4 v5 v5
2 v6 v7 v8
v1-v8一些标准化值。
但是我想在进行fit_transform /转换为数据框后保留我的列名和行名。我不知道该怎么做。请帮忙。
答案 0 :(得分:0)
尝试通过以下方式将原始df的列和索引分配给新df:
out_df.columns = df.columns
out_df.index = df.index
df
是原始数据帧;
out_df
是fit_transform()之后的数据框
注意:如果数据框的单元格顺序(即行和列)与原始df
的顺序相同,则此操作有效